An air gap serves as a simple, inexpensive, and effective way to safeguard against backflow and to promote the safety of drinking water supplies.
To prevent backflow, a sink must be equipped with an air gap. An air gap is an unobstructed, physical void between the lowest part of a water outlet and the flood level rim of a receiving vessel. It is an effective backflow prevention device for many applications.Therefore, the concept of an air gap is crucial for the safe delivery of water in commercial and residential buildings. The following are several reasons why it is necessary for sink drainage systems to have an air gap. Backpressure occurs when the water in a plumbing system is under greater pressure than the water supply system's incoming pressure.
It may cause contaminated water to flow back into the drinking water supply if a sink or other plumbing fixture lacks an air gap. When an air gap is employed in a sink drainage system, it protects against the risk of backflow by keeping contaminated water from flowing back into the water supply. Derived traits are new traits that have been passed down to a given organism by their ancestors. Some of the derived traits of human evolution over the past five million years include:
Encephalization: Encephalization is the evolutionary trend of brain size increasing relative to body size over geological time in a lineage. This evolutionary trend was observed in the human lineage.
Lack of body hair: One of the derived traits of human evolution is the lack of body hair. Humans have a far less dense body hair than other apes and primates. The loss of body hair facilitated an increase in sweat gland density, which helps us regulate our body temperature.
Reduced sexual dimorphism: The reduced differences between the sexes in size and appearance over time in a given population is referred to as reduced sexual dimorphism.
Elongation: Elongation is not a derived trait of human evolution over the past five million years, so it is the correct answer.

a dipole of moment p=Qa coul-m is aligned parallel to an electric field along the x axis. The field is non-uniform and varies in magnitude lineary along the x axis with a rate of change dE/dx=K. find the force on the dipole.
Answer:
F = Qa*K
Explanation:
The force on the dipole is expressed as the negative gradient of the potential energy.
Thus;
Force; F = -dU/dx
Now, the potential energy is given as;
U = -pE
So, dU/dx = -pdE/dx
Since F = -dU/dx
Then, F = p*dE/dx
We are given p = Qa
Then;
F = Qa(dE/dx)
We are given that dE/dx = K
Thus;
F = Qa*K

Polarization: Unpolarized light passes through three ideal polarizing filters. The first filter is oriented with a horizontal transmission axis, the second one has its transmission axis at 30° from the horizontal, and the third filter has a vertical transmission axis. What percent of the light gets through this combination?
Answer:
the percentage of light that gets through this combination is 9.38
Explanation:
Given the data in the question;
Let us represent the incident unpolarized light with \(I_0\).
So, the amount of light intensity passing through the first polarizer will be;
\(I_1\) = \(I_0\) / 2 ------ let this be equation 1
An the amount of light intensity passing through the second polarizer will be;
\(I_2\) = \(I_1\)cos²θ
given that; the second one has its transmission axis at 30°
so, we substitute;
\(I_2\) = \(I_1\) × cos²( 30° )
\(I_2\) = \(I_1\) × 0.75
\(I_2\) = 0.75\(I_1\)
from equation; \(I_1\) = \(I_0\) / 2
\(I_2\) = 0.75( \(I_0\) / 2 )
\(I_2\) = 0.375\(I_0\) .
Now, the amount of light intensity passing through the third polarizer will be;
\(I_3\) = \(I_2\)cos² ( 90° - 30° )
\(I_3\) = \(I_2\) × cos²( 60° )
\(I_3\) = \(I_2\) × 0.25
we substitute
\(I_3\) = 0.375\(I_0\) × 0.25
\(I_3\) = 0.09375\(I_0\)
∴ \(I_3\)/\(I_0\) × 100 = 0.09375 × 100
⇒ 9.38%
Therefore, the percentage of light that gets through this combination is 9.38
